Air Force Falcons vs Oklahoma Sooners (-18): Air Force made a big statement over the weekend, drubbing conference rival
BYU 35-14 in Colorado. The Falcons trailed in the first quarter, but rallied to a 21-14 halftime lead and never looked back. Troy Calhoun's squad finished the game with 409 rush yards in 65 carries for a 6.3 yards per carry average. It is no secret that the Falcons will attempt to do the same thing against the Sooners this weekend in Norman, but they may have a more difficult time pulling it off. Oklahoma rebounded from a lackluster performance against Utah State by smashing Florida State 47-17, posting 487 total yards while limiting the Seminoles to 345 yards and 14 first downs.
Air Force is a quality team, and, in this writer's opinion, is better equipped to deal with the Sooners than Florida State; however, they will be outmanned against Bob Stoops' team on Saturday.
Nebraska Cornhuskers vs Washington Huskies (+4.5): Nebraska is off to an impressive 2-0 start after receiving a great deal of hype heading into the season. The offense has led the way in victories over Western Kentucky and Idaho, averaging 43.5 points per game. The catalyst has been new quarterback Taylor Martinez, a relative unknown outside of Lincoln prior the team's win over the Hilltoppers. Martinez has looked Eric Crouch like thus far, rushing for 284 yards and five touchdowns (13.5 yards per carry) in his first two starts. The Huskers, of course, also have a quarterback to worry about as Washington's Jake Locker has thrown for 555 yards and five touchdowns through the first two games of the season. Locker was prolific last weekend in the Huskies meeting with Syracuse (four touchdowns), helping Washington route the Orange 41-20 to even its record at 1-1.
